There are 2 companies connected with Teddy: Custom Designs And More Inc and Custom Designs And More, Inc. Teddy was born in 1962. Teddy was born 62 years ago. Teddy now resides at 1350 Mulberry Landing Rd, Hilliard, Fl 32046. Teddy has listed (904) 845-7303 as his phone number. This person has lived also in Hilliard.
Teddy is English. He belongs to Western European ethnic group. English is the language Teddy can speak. Teddy's education level is college.